Monroe County Historical House Amount of Units in Structure Data
ACS 2010-2014 data
| Monroe County | Florida | U.S. |
Total Housing Units | 52,861, 100% | 9,051,851 | 132,741,033 |
1-unit, Detached | 27,387, 51.81%, see rank | 54.16% | 61.65% |
1-unit, Attached | 3,910, 7.40%, see rank | 6.28% | 5.82% |
2 Units | 2,356, 4.46%, see rank | 2.17% | 3.75% |
3 or 4 Units | 2,422, 4.58%, see rank | 3.85% | 4.43% |
5 to 9 Units | 2,584, 4.89%, see rank | 5.03% | 4.78% |
10 or More Units | 6,048, 11.44%, see rank | 19.24% | 13.08% |
Mobile Home, Boat, RV, Van, etc. | 8,154, 15.43%, see rank | 9.28% | 6.49% |
